What cells in the nervous signals travel through the nervous system
kirill115 [55]

Answer:Although the nervous system is very complex, nervous tissue consists of just two basic types of nerve cells: neurons and glial cells Neurons are the structural and functional units of the nervous system They transmit electrical signals, called nerve impulses. Glial cells provide support for neurons.
